Original Description
Jean-François Millet the Younger’s Paysage (Landscape) captures the serene beauty of rural life with a delicate balance of realism and poetic lyricism. As the son of the renowned Barbizon School painter Jean-François Millet, the younger Millet inherited a deep appreciation for nature, evident in this work’s soft, atmospheric brushwork and harmonious composition. The painting likely depicts a tranquil countryside scene, bathed in gentle light, with meticulous attention to foliage and earthy tones that evoke a sense of quiet solitude. While less famous than his father’s monumental works, Millet the Younger’s landscapes hold a distinct charm, bridging the Barbizon tradition’s naturalism with a more intimate, decorative sensibility. His works remain valued for their understated elegance and their role in perpetuating 19th-century French landscape painting’s legacy, offering a quieter counterpart to the era’s grander Romantic or Impressionist movements.
